    Hi,
    If you are having the same error as the first post where your PU was not found - even though you have all the correct jars in your classpath (and you don't have the problem with %20 spaces or unrecognized UTF-8 chars in the path to your persistence.xml - then you may have one of the following issues...
    - dependent jars like toplink*.jar are not visible to your application-managed EM's classloader - IE the TopLink library is lower
    - your server's classpath is incorrectly modified
    - you do not have references specified in one or all of your *application.xml, .MANIFEST, ejb-jar or web.xml reference descriptors.
    - another provider library is being loaded ahead of TopLink.
    - several other scenarios I still need to expand on....
    I am able to reproduce recently the same issue on demand on several application servers if I remove jars, hack the server's classpath or attempt to override a partial set of dependent jars via several application-managed scenarios.

    Prashanth,
    Hi, there should be no issue running EclipseLink on WebLogic while you see this warning. If you are getting null properties it may be the result of another issue, could you post specific exceptions and the part of your client code that is having a problem.
    1) The warning below normally appears only when running your persistence unit with an "application managed" JTA datasource as opposed to a "globally defined server scoped datasource". Even then it can be ignored as there are still parts of WebLogic that depend on OpenJPA. Even though the warning states that properties are ignored - they are not and you should see your persistence unit loaded properly.
    I encountered this issue when running an "application managed" JTA - here is an extract of the log showing the warning and the full functioning of the pu later - the persistence unit and example code can be found on the weblogic tutorial examples link below
    "[EL Finer]: 2008.10.29 13:03:55.565--ClientSession(30346337)--Thread(Thread[[ACTIVE] ExecuteThread: '20' for queue: 'weblogic.kernel.Default (self-tuning)',5,Pooled Threads])--client released
    WARNING: Found unrecognized persistence provider "org.eclipse.persistence.jpa.PersistenceProvider" in place of OpenJPA provider. This provider's properties will not be used.
    [EL Info]: 2008.10.29 13:03:56.079--ServerSession(14772987)--EclipseLink, version: Eclipse Persistence Services - 1.1.0 (Build 20081023)
    [EL Info]: 2008.10.29 13:03:56.391--ServerSession(14772987)--file:/C:/view_w34r1a/examples/org.eclipse.persistence.example.jpa.server.weblogic.enterpriseEJB/build/classes/-exampleLocal login successful
    15 Entities in storage: 15
    [EL ExampleLocal EM]: enterprise: Object: [email protected]( id: 6 state: null parent: HashSet@15794734 references: HashSet@15794734)
    [EL ExampleLocal EM]: enterprise: Object: [email protected]( id: 26 state: null parent: HashSet@8800655 references: HashSet@8800655)
    I raised the following minor issue with our WebLogic Server team in Oct for reference - however this warning did not affect proper functioning of EclipseLink JPA.
    https://bug.oraclecorp.com/pls/bug/webbug_edit.edit_info_top?rptno=7520161
    You may reference the following tutorial on running EclipseLink JPA on WebLogic 10.3, it details all the steps necessary to get a JTA container managed persistence unit running via a stateless session bean and a servlet client. It also details and links to application managed datasource configuration details.
    http://wiki.eclipse.org/EclipseLink/Examples/JPA/WebLogic_Web_Tutorial
    2) eclipselink.jar location in WebLogic?
    The eclipselink.jar library should stay in the modules or patch_* directory depending on whether you are running a standalone WebLogic server or as part of a Fusion Middleware JDeveloper environment.
    See the following link that details deployment options for WebLogic and EclipseLink
    http://wiki.eclipse.org/EclipseLink/Examples/JPA/WebLogic_Web_Tutorial#EclipseLink_JAR_location
    Note: I have not modified the load order of EclipseLink, OpenJPA or Kodo, I am running all including this version of OpenJPA in my modules directory. [org.apache.openjpa_1.0.0.0_1-1-1-SNAPSHOT.jar]
    3) I noticed that you are defining the target-database property in your persistence unti but you are running as JTA not RESOURCE_LOCAL. This property can be removed if your JTA datasource is defined as a Transactional server scoped datasource via the WebLogic console.
